The Amerks were shutout by the Syracuse Crunch by the final score of 4-0, the second game in as many nights they failed to score any goals. The Amerks were held to just 19 shots while allowing 32 for the Crunch. Things aren’t going to get any easier as they head to Toronto to play the first place Marlies on Wednesday night.
The Amerks were unable to produce any real scoring potentials and went 0 for 5 on the power play.
Crunch forward Philippe Dupuis gave the Crunch a 1-0 lead at 5:01 of the first.
Adam Pineault scored his seventh of the year to make it 2-0 at 4:35 of the second.
Tom Sestito tacked on Syracuse’s third goal of the night at 10:12 of the third. Sestito scored again at 12:40 of the third.
